E von W✓ Verified Purchase•October 3, 2023
Good coffee grinder overall, suitable for pump espresso machines. Visually appealing design and easy to grind beans in a decent amt of time (better than other hand grinders I have tried that cost less). The glass container made it nice for seeing how much coffee was ground. Only things that I had some issue with were not being able to obtain the desired setting for use with a La Pavoni lever machine (very fine needed) and not being able to close the top portion of the grinder to avoid beans from being spilled. I did not test this out for either a French Press or for drip coffee.
Perfect Pour-over for 2
Taylor B✓ Verified Purchase•September 29, 2023
This made a very nice addition to our pour-over coffee set. The adjustable settings allow for any grain size, and finding the correct setting for us only took a minute or two. Quiality-wise it is beautiful, but more importantly, it is STURDY.
One main selling point on this as opposed to an automatic is it is super quiet in comparison, i.e. I can wake up, make coffee for my wife and I, and not wake our daughter. Defintely would recommend this product to friends and family. For us it grinds enough for two in a pour-over, I would say three would fit comfortably, for 4 you may need to grind twice. Works well, basket is overly small
Derek R. Thomas✓ Verified Purchase•September 11, 2023
Overall works well however the handle does start squeaking after about a week of heavy use, however the ground is consistent, can be dialed up or down actually to a very fine espresso grind if desired. It's a little bit of work to grind enough for the week but overall a good product. The only downside is the bean basket at the top is about as small as it looks. I thought it would be a little bigger allowing me to grind for a longer time vs having to fill constantly. Other than that though, satisfied with the quality at the price point.
